Version 9.0, released in 2010, introduced a new database structure and improved diagnostic routines. This version also added support for new vehicle models, including the Ford Fiesta and Ford Focus. Version 10.0, released in 2012, further expanded the system's capabilities, including enhanced diagnostics for Ford's EcoBoost engines.
